DocumentCode :
2016870
Title :
Automatic Compilation of Data-Driven Circuits
Author :
Taylor, Sam ; Edwards, Doug ; Plana, Luis
Author_Institution :
Sch. of Comput. Sci., Univ. of Manchester, Manchester
fYear :
2008
fDate :
7-10 April 2008
Firstpage :
3
Lastpage :
14
Abstract :
This paper describes a method of synthesising asynchronous circuits based on the Handshake Circuit paradigm but employing a data-driven, rather than the control-driven, style. This approach attempts to combine the performance advantages of data-driven asynchronous design styles with the handshake circuit style of construction. The integration into the existing Balsa design flow of a compiler for descriptions written in a new data- driven language is described. The method is demonstrated using a significant design example - a 32 bit microprocessor. This example shows that the data-driven circuit style provides better performance than conventional control-driven Balsa circuits.
Keywords :
asynchronous circuits; logic design; microprocessor chips; Balsa design flow; asynchronous circuits; automatic compilation; data-driven asynchronous design; data-driven circuits; handshake circuit paradigm; microprocessor design; Asynchronous circuits; Automatic control; Circuit synthesis; Communication system control; Computer science; Control system synthesis; Flexible printed circuits; Large-scale systems; Microprocessors; Protocols; asynchronous; data-driven; handshake circuits; synthesis;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Asynchronous Circuits and Systems, 2008. ASYNC '08. 14th IEEE International Symposium on
Conference_Location :
Newcastle upon Tyne
ISSN :
1522-8681
Print_ISBN :
978-0-7695-3107-6
Type :
conf
DOI :
10.1109/ASYNC.2008.14
Filename :
4556994
Link To Document :
بازگشت